John Shinn, of Stillwater, left us way too early at the age of 66. John passed peacefully on August 25 with his, as he called her, angel on earth, wife of 42 years, Linnea Shinn, by his side. John was preceded in death by parents Grace and Robert Shinn, sister Libby Maffre and his brother Scott Shinn.
He is survived by his wife, Linnea; daughter Rachel (Tito) Reyna, grandson Frankie; his brother, Pete (Isolde) Shinn; sisters Ruth Sugeno and Vikki McGrath, and many more family and friends.

If you knew John, you knew where to find him, and it was usually outside. Hunting, fishing, and cracking jokes with his friends and family were favorites. You also might have seen him at the Stillwater Farm Store (formerly Harvest States) helping load feed, or just amiably chatting with customers. Another passion of John's was traveling to Alaska to fish salmon with his nephew, Bruce. John was especially proud of his grandson Frankie, hoped one day to teach him all his fishing secrets. John gave great advice, was helpful to all, had a knack for being incredibly insightful, and in times of struggle he offered help anyway that he could. He also loved music, collecting antiques from his special garage sale finds, and making custom fishing rods. He will be deeply missed by us all.

Memorial Service Saturday, September 10th at 11AM at First United Methodist Church, 813 Myrtle Street W., Stillwater. Gathering one hour prior to the service.
